Lorraine Alexander 1938–2006 – Genealogical Records
Birth Date: 6 October 1938
Birth Location: Bellows Falls, Windham County, Vermont, United States of America
Death Date: 1 November 2006
Death Location: Westminster, Windham County, Vermont, United States of America
Father: Harold McClary
Mother: Catherine O'Connor
Spouse(s): Richard Alexander
Children(s):
In 1938, Lorraine Alexander entered the world in Bellows Falls, Windham County, Vermont, United States of America, born to Harold Leo Mcclary And Catherine Brendan O Connor. In 1950, Lorraine Alexander resided in Bellows Falls, Windham, Vermont, USA. Lorraine Alexander married Richard Alexander. Lorraine Alexander passed away in 2006 in Westminster, Windham County, Vermont, United States of America.
